Lead design engineer vs development engineer

The differences between lead design engineers and development engineers can be seen in a few details. Each job has different responsibilities and duties. It typically takes 4-6 years to become both a lead design engineer and a development engineer. Additionally, a lead design engineer has an average salary of $108,490, which is higher than the $93,206 average annual salary of a development engineer.

The top three skills for a lead design engineer include CAD, project management and lead design. The most important skills for a development engineer are java, python, and software development.

What does a lead design engineer do?

A Lead Design Engineer produces design solutions that can be purchased, installed, and commissioned effectively. They are also responsible for the cost-effectiviness and safety of new designs.

What does a development engineer do?

A Development Engineer is responsible for the development and validation of products, systems, and components. They are also responsible for quality control of work and continuous improvement of engineer activities.
